The Isle of Harris in Scotland ranks 6th in Solmar Villas' list of the quietest summer holiday spots, offering crowd-free beaches and dramatic landscapes with a population of just 20,500.

Dog owners should perform the 'back of hand' test for 7 seconds on pavements before walking pets during the UK heatwave, as temperatures hit 30°C+ and surfaces can reach 62°C, causing severe paw burns.
